Transaction 233dc17a9539e16ac1805ae41fcd4d99b2d324035fe9385c8946d5973e41953b
1 Input
1 Output
-
233dc17a9539e16ac1805ae41fcd4d99b2d324035fe9385c8946d5973e41953b:0
- value
- 3858642
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75abe436cf569920758c1a3b7d49c79f44631687 OP_EQUAL
- address
- 3CRCuDUxm6UudvJsRsQJQFAvkPpVFzvKcu